Maharashtra: Rename Ahmednagar for Ahilyadevi Holkar, demands BJP legislator

Ahilyadevi Holkar, an illustrious 18th century ruler of the Indore state, was born into a Dhangar family in today's Ahmednagar district

Days after the Maharashtra cabinet approved the renaming of Aurangabad city, Bharatiya Janata Party (BJP) legislator Gopichand Padalkar on Wednesday demanded that neighbouring Ahmednagar district be renamed as "Punyashlok Ahilyadevi Nagar."

Padalkar, a member of the Maharashtra Legislative Council, belongs to the Dhangar community.
